Marathon Petroleum Corporation (MPC) vs Phillips 66 (PSX)
Detailed comparison between Marathon Petroleum Corporation, Phillips 66.Total Return (%)
Marathon Petroleum Corporation (MPC)Phillips 66 (PSX)
Which stock do you think will perform better?
Marathon Petroleum Corporation
MPC
Phillips 66
PSX
Metric | Marathon Petroleum Corporation (MPC) | Phillips 66 (PSX) |
---|---|---|
Current Price | $152.70 | $120.53 |
Change | 1.00 (0.66%) | 0.90 (0.75%) |
Market Cap | $49.08B | $49.78B |
Trailing P/E | 11.85 | 15.39 |
Forward P/E | 14.97 | 12.70 |
Dividend Yield | 2.23% | 3.68% |
52-Week High | $221.11 | $174.08 |
52-Week Low | $130.54 | $108.91 |
Beta | 0.00 | 0.00 |
Earnings Per Share | $12.89 | $7.83 |
Your store is blocked
Average Return
Symbol | 1 Month | Year-to-date | 1 Year | 5 Years | 10 Years | Max |
---|---|---|---|---|---|---|
MPC | 14.48% | 0.00% | -1.13% | 171.80% | 279.76% | 279.76% |
PSX | 9.21% | 0.00% | -7.04% | 17.77% | 89.45% | 89.45% |